Description

Don't let brown spots or mildew block your path to a beautiful, green yard. Scotts DiseaseEx Lawn Fungicide prevents disease before it appears disease at the first sign of symptoms. For Scotts spreaders, use a setting of 2.25 for the preventative rate or 3.75 for the curative rate. For Scotts drop spreaders, use a setting of 4 for the preventative rate or 5.5 for the curative rate. For Scotts Wizz, use a setting of 3.25 for the preventative rate.

1 reply from Customer Care team - 1 year ago
While it does not need to be watered in immediately, Scotts DiseaseEx must be watered to activate the product. The sooner the product is watered in the sooner it will begin working. We have escalated your label complaint.
